18a Philosophical sort almost shut in thus (5)
Stoic? Sic = thus, but how does ‘to’ parse?
26a Virgin Trains carrying boy past Oxford University (3,4)
Our Mary?
OU = Oxford University, RY = trains, but that leaves ‘mar’ somehow meaning boy, so I’ve got something wrong.